Even if we feel guilty, God is greater than our feelings, and he knows everything. - 1 John 3:20 (NLT)
Some days your heart tries to tell you that you are not enough. That you should be further along by now. That if people really knew your thoughts or struggles, they might walk away. And maybe you try to push through with a smile or keep yourself busy, so you don’t have to sit with the weight of it.
But here is the grace-filled truth: God is not swayed by your emotions. He is greater than your guilt. He is greater than your doubts. He is greater than the voice that tells you you have to earn His love.
He knows everything. That means He knows the things you are proud of and the things you wish you could undo. He knows what you meant to say but didn’t. He knows where you are growing even if it feels slow.
And still, He loves you. Still, He calls you His own. Still, He moves toward you with compassion, not condemnation.
Your feelings are real, but they are not always true. Guilt might try to sit on the throne of your heart, but only Jesus belongs there. He brings peace where shame tries to settle. He brings clarity where confusion tries to rule. He brings grace that grounds you even when the world around you feels shaky.
So take a breath. Rest in the kindness of a God who sees the full story and never walks away. You are held. You are known. You are safe in His love.
Reflection Question: Where have your emotions been louder than God’s truth in your life lately?
Prayer: Father, thank You that You are greater than my feelings. Thank You for knowing everything about me and still choosing me. Help me to rest in Your love and believe what You say about me over what my emotions try to tell me. In Jesus’ name, amen.
